Crown Castle International (NYSE: CCI)
Crown Castle owns, operates, and leases more than 40,000 cell towers and approximately 90,000 route miles of fibre supporting small cells and fibre solutions across every major US market and in Puerto Rico. It is based in Houston.

Cheniere Energy (NYSE: LNG).
This Houston-based company is one of the largest distributors of liquefied natural gas based in the US. A lot of its recent growth has been driven by Russia’s war in Ukraine, which has left Europe and other countries around the world scrambling for alternate natural gas supplies. LNG was in the right place at the right time.

Devon Energy (NYSE: DVN)
Devon produces approximately 300,000 barrels of oil, more than 125,000 barrels of natural gas liquids, and about 920 million cubic feet of natural gas every day. Devon aims to produce 5% more total volume year-over-year going forward.
